We hope you find this article helpful in understanding how to use JavaScript to refresh a web page automatically. Location reload() Method - W3Schools Ways To Refresh A Page In JavaScript - c-sharpcorner.com On a page unload, the web page sets JavaScript Page Refresh - tutorialspoint.com I was once asked to add a feature to the highlighting script @VoronoiPotato Please try to summarize the information instead of only posting a link.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. 2023 C# Corner. How can I refresh a page using JavaScript or HTML? Wow, look at the webpages source code, the repeating list is repeated so long he just used javascript to generate all the possible permutations instead of writing out his own ideas of ways. Is there a single-word adjective for "having exceptionally strong moral principles"? But they also don't work and I get half of my print statement on my web page. script as well. In some web be a refresh. Aside from Firefox, any parameters you specify in a location.reload() call in other browsers will be ignored and have no effect. This happens if the origin of the script calling location.reload () differs from the origin of the page that owns the Location object. I'm new in Stencil.js, but I have experience with React. (adsbygoogle = window.adsbygoogle || []).push({}); Your email address will not be published. Required fields are marked *. How do I check for an empty/undefined/null string in JavaScript? Force refresh view in LWC - Salesforce Stack Exchange Then display a message on the page along with the number of refreshes. The location.reload () method reloads the current URL, like the Refresh button. As this JavaScript method reloads the page . @techfoobar nice catch. So I use JavaScript cookies. robust. In this post you do not need to download jQuery library or do not include jQuery javascript library link . Short story taking place on a toroidal planet or moon involving flying. had a problem with location.reload() and some modal windows which were stuck in a previous state. Find out how you can make JavaScript refresh page with this example of the location.reload() method usage. Then I thought of using sessions in PHP. ("count").innerHTML = "Top: " + xMinutes + ":" + xSeconds . However, when I load my page I only get "; include_once "counter.php"; // this will include the counter. It can be accessed via document.locationor window.location. JavaScript MCQs Multiple Choice Questions and Answers Part 1, JavaScript MCQs Multiple Choice Questions and Answers Part 2, JavaScript MCQs Multiple Choice Questions and Answers Part 3, JavaScript MCQs Multiple Choice Questions and Answers Part 4, JavaScript MCQs Multiple Choice Questions and Answers Part 5, JavaScript MCQs Multiple Choice Questions and Answers Part 6, Difference between == and === in JavaScript, How to go back to previous page in Javascript, How to detect a mobile device with JavaScript, How to close the current tab in a browser window using JavaScript, How to convert input text to uppercase while typing using Javascript, How to show a confirmation message before delete, How to detect browser or tab closing in JavaScript, How to get hash value from URL using JavaScript, How to get the name, size, and type of a file in JavaScript, How to show an error message beside a field in HTML using Javascript, Contact form with HTML, CSS, and Javascript, Write your first Hello, World! The above examples we use javascript reload/refresh function in different scenarios in examples first and last example we use login form and it will refresh the html page within 3seconnd and it will navigate into second .jsp file for user authentication and the second example used the method location.reload () method in the script function it . Output. Check if page gets reloaded or refreshed in JavaScript form variable was changed by JavaScript before the refresh, the Check the console for errors. browser to web browser and even from version to version. I want the counter to rest when the site is closed. Is there a proper earth ground point in this switch box? You will see any changes made on the page. The meta tags don't appear on the page. That is, even though a page is refreshed, if a hidden How to Reload a Page Using the JavaScript History Function. If the forceGet property is set to true, the page is reloaded from the server. localStorage is a possibility, but I doubt he'll like that more than cookies. When you're developing applications like a blog or a page where the data may change based on user actions, you'll want that page to refresh frequently. Does Counterspell prevent from any further spells being cast on a given turn? The location.reload () method reloads the current web page. Cover price $2.25. You can also redirect to another page using Meta refresh. You can make a tax-deductible donation here. We can refresh a web page automatically by using JavaScript. In most web browsers, hidden form variables are maintained across refreshes. We accomplish this by creating thousands of videos, articles, and interactive coding lessons - all freely available to the public. In addition to being super inefficient, it doesn't even refresh the page Refresh a page using JavaScript or HTML [duplicate], How Intuit democratizes AI development across teams through reusability. On the other hand, location is an interface that represents the actual location (URL) of the object it is linked to in this case the URL of the page we want to reload. I need to print up to 10 sentences at least. A web page refreshes when a user clicks on the click button. How Intuit democratizes AI development across teams through reusability. The following code will help you to refresh the page every 30 seconds using jQuery. window.setInterval(code, delay) Anyone know of a way of counting page reloads on the client side? Clicking on that button triggers a function that reloads the parent page. I want the timer not to restart after I refresh the page. To understand this method in a better way, lets try the following example code. We will use the package example source code . We'll set a timer for 10 minutes here, but you can use any amount of time you want. function. Find centralized, trusted content and collaborate around the technologies you use most. Before JavaScript, web pages weren't interactive. How do I make a placeholder for a 'select' box? We can also allow a page refersh after a fixed time use the setTimeOut () method as seen below: setTimeout ( () => { document.location.reload (); }, 3000); Using the code above our web page will reload every 3 seconds. Connect and share knowledge within a single location that is structured and easy to search. Page Refresh - Chrome Web Store - Google Chrome We will see how we can code JavaScript in an HTML page to automatically refresh the page every 5 seconds. There is a problem. In the following code, we have an HTML code where we used JavaScript. 1. This lesson is focused on changing the full-refresh behavior to a better UX with Larave. I want to count the number of times my web page is "refreshed". Let's first discuss Meta tags. How do I include a JavaScript file in another JavaScript file? Anyone know of a way of counting page reloads on the client side? Submit form. In JavaScript, we used the setTimeout function to execute the location.reload() in the code. Using indicator constraint with two variables. To understand it in better way you can Refresh Page. How to refresh a page in Javascript - StackHowTo Update Cart Count After AJAX. The history function is usually used to navigate back or forth by passing in either a positive or negative value. @Brannon - The cookie is a created without any expires value and will be destroyed when the browser is closed. I tend to provide solutions to people in programming problems through my articles. Maybe you could do such as thing with a cookie like storing the time and on reload compare the time difference. google_color_link = "0000FF"; You can use the location.reload() JavaScript method to reload the current URL. question like this should be closed. Is there a single-word adjective for "having exceptionally strong moral principles"?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2, Detect click on browser refresh button for all modern browsers. ; window.onbeforeunload = function(e) { localStorage.setItem('reload-url', window.location.href); } How do I check if an array includes a value in JavaScript? There is also another way to reload the page using the timeRefresh function. Now lets now see how you can implement this could when an event occurs or when an action like a button click occurs: Note: This works similarly to when we use document.location.reload(). setMonth( expiration. Hi - I have an issue with a PHP Counter script. You can simply add your HTML data to the cart fragments that are returned. Good news you can implement this type of functionality in JavaScript with a single line of code. Passing true as a parameter will enable to load the page from the server. Auto-Refresh or Reload Page in ASP.Net - c-sharpcorner.com We can also use JavaScript to refresh a web page automatically after a given time.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, Python, PHP, Bootstrap, Java, XML and more. In the Visualizations pane, select the Formatting button (a paint roller) and find the Page refresh section near the bottom of the pane. does not store the data cached by the browser): You can also use JavaScript to refresh the page automatically after a given time period. To Load the data from database without page refresh it takes only two steps:-. So, a boolean parameter is not part of the current specification for location.reload() we have a lot of codes that misconception used location.reload() though and in fact, it has never been part of any specification for location.reload() ever published. 'preventDefault()' will stop the default function of the key pressed. a cookie to the name of the web page and another cookie to the Here is a method that is supported by nearly all browsers: It uses SessionStorage to check if the page is opened the first time or if it is refreshed. We can refresh the current page using the method reload() of the window.location object. History.go() method loads a specific page from the browser session history. The type read-only property returns a string representing the type of navigation. Load Data From Database Without Page Refresh Using Ajax and jQuery Reference - What does this error mean in PHP? It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. The location interface represents the URL of the object to which it is linked. I prefer not to use the above method. Automatic page refresh in Power BI Desktop - Power BI How to refresh a page using jQuery? - GeeksforGeeks Thus, on a page load JavaScript can check to see if a hidden variable that defaults to being unset is set. did use. add some javascript to the page that always get the versionnumber of the page as a string (ajax) at loading. Answer (1 of 6): If it is only used in the frontend Then you can store them in: * Local storage * Session storage * Cookies * WebDB * Indexed DB Otherwise you can save them on the server in your database and retreive the value using an api call So does this work on Safari in 2022? variables can still have this same problem depending on the web Note that sessionStorage restore if you close tab and restore it from ctrl+shift+T That may be potentially hole in secure in public place when need clean session token, this does not cover page turn vs. page reload. Note: For all Date fields, the time is formatted according to the current user's Time Format preference, set at Home > Set Preferences. far as I can tell) method that uses JavScript and cookies that I Using the location.reload method and the setTimeout() function; we can refresh a web page every 5 seconds. i.e Javascript redirect, meta tag refresh and link to the destination page. To learn more, see our tips on writing great answers. I'm always reluctant to add a dependency to my application that I could write myself in under . An example page that implements this might look like the hidden form variables which I did not use as well as a unique (as What does "use strict" do in JavaScript, and what is the reasoning behind it? matches the name of the page and the time cookie differs by the Increment visitor count and update the localStorage. In JavaScript, we used the setTimeout function to execute the location.reload () in the code. Make a div fill the height of the remaining screen space. Example of version string returned by www.yoursite.com/page/about?getVer=1&__[date]: Do new devs get fired if they can't solve a certain bug? javascript - Trying to make a webpage refresh counter - Stack Overflow The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. Sometimes, We want to check if the page is reloaded or refreshed. We can refresh the current page using the method go() of the browsers history object. reload Navigation is through the browser's reload operation or location.reload(). What video game is Charlie playing in Poker Face S01E07? So far we have seen how reload works in JavaScript. Detecting Page Refresh Using JavaScript - Ted Pavlic Tips on JavaScript Refresh Page Method: Using location.reload - BitDegree @kennysong Try it outside jsfiddle or in your devtools. Then display a message on the page along with the number of refreshes. Therefore. This will reload the page after a second. Here content="1" is equal to 1 second.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. My code is GPL licensed, can I issue a license to have my code be distributed in a specific MIT licensed project? Here in this post, I'll show you a simple example on how to refresh or reload a web page every 10 Seconds using the JavaScript setInterval() method. Difficulties with estimation of epsilon-delta limit proof, Styling contours by colour and by line thickness in QGIS. Minimising the environmental effects of my dyson brain. Moving the. How do I remove a property from a JavaScript object? PHP Counter (Read/Write) Increments on Page Refresh - JavaScript alot of the entries in that list are simply the same thing with different syntax, such as. vegan) just to try it, does this inconvenience the caterers and staff? Attach an event listener to that button and listen for the click event on that button. Please use the PerformanceNavigationTiming interface instead. Vue Js Automatically Refresh or Reload a Page - Javascript Example A better way to know that the page is actually reloaded is to use the navigator object that is supported by most modern browsers. Add to cart Fine . Detecting Refresh or Postback in ASP.NET - CodeProject This method is longer, but I believe it is tighter and more Since you want to know whether the page was refreshed twice, some form of persistency is required because the browser does not keep track of the number of page reloads. Practice competitive and technical Multiple Choice Questions and Answers (MCQs) with simple and logical explanations to prepare for tests and interviews. How to make a div 100% height of the browser window, Reference Guide: What does this symbol mean in PHP? rev2023.3.3.43278. My index.html file contains this script at the end to run the above script which is stored in a different file named counter.php. Try the following example. How do you get out of a corner when plotting yourself into a corner. One easy solution has not been mentioned (not relying on the deprecated window.performance.navigation): To subscribe to this RSS feed, copy and paste this URL into your RSS reader. But if we only want to refresh the current page, we can do so by not passing any parameters or by passing 0 (a neutral value): Note: This also works the same way as we added the reload() method to the setTimeOut() method and the click event in HTML. How to detect refresh of a webpage in chrome extension, Identifying Between Refresh And Close Browser Actions, How to know whether refresh button or browser back button is clicked in Firefox, Detect whether the browser is refreshed or not using PHP, javascript beforeunload detect refresh versus close. Optional parameters force reload is a boolean value, which if set to: True reloads the page from the server (e.g. It shows how to refresh a page after every 5 seconds. rev2023.3.3.43278. React JS: Countdown timer restart when page is reloaded Simple solution One of the straightforward options is to use localStorage in the browser to persist the state. rev2023.3.3.43278. Loop (for each) over an array in JavaScript. There are several methods you can use to create an HTML5 refresh page and this guide is going to explain and exemplify all. Linear regulator thermal information missing in datasheet.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. This replaces the contents of the mini cart, and other elements on the page. It's just placed in the document source code that holds a piece of additional information about the document. How can I validate an email address in JavaScript? I want to count the number of times my web page is "refreshed". Thanks a lot, that was exactly what I was looking for. In the body section of the code, we gave the 5 seconds, which you can change as per your requirement.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. I tested in Version 56. A simple count-up animation with JavaScript - James Shakespeare Autorefresh.rar.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. I have a javascript timer everytime I refresh the page the timer wil Like @Rob2211 says this only checks if the page has been visited and can give a false positive as long as the page is revisited when the cookie is still alive. We make use of First and third party cookies to improve our user experience. The number of callbacks is usually 60 times per second, but will generally match the display refresh rate in most web browsers as per W3C recommendation. catch some false positives, but in my experience it is more Below I've listed the multipleways with examplesby which we can refresh the page according to your need. 2 => TYPE_BACK_FORWARD The page was accessed by navigating into the history. visitCount = 1; //Add entry for key="page_view" localStorage.setItem("page_view", 1); 5. How to tell which packages are held back due to phased updates. Javascript is not supported yet! thank you very much "window.location.href=window.location.href" doesn't seem to work anymore, Probably because the OP asked for a Javascript method and you provided a JQuery method. If it is set, it assumes this is a refresh. Relation between transaction data and transaction id. thanks buddy this is accurate solution to detect either the page is reloaded from right click/refresh from the browser or reloaded by the url. expiration = new Date; expiration. You can change this time as per your requirement. What can a lawyer do if the client wants him to be acquitted of everything despite serious evidence? web page rather than in JavaScript that can be included in a single To do this just copy and write these block of codes inside the text editor, then save it as script.js inside the js folder. From Full Page Refresh to Livewire Component: Live-Coding Demo for more details. Tweet a thanks, Learn to code for free. Additionally, nearly all false Styling contours by colour and by line thickness in QGIS, Trying to understand how to get this basic Fourier Series. Available Stock; Want List; Add to cart Fine . In this case, we gave 5 seconds of the time. javascript - Counting page reloads - Stack Overflow 2: Working with browswer history (Bakc and Forward). The following samples use the Get OAuth V2 Info policy to retrieve information about various components of the OAuth2 workflow and then then access that information within code. To learn more, see our tips on writing great answers. consistent than other solutions. What video game is Charlie playing in Poker Face S01E07? 2 => back button clicked.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. We can also move backward and forward a page using this History API. Check the Browser compatibility table carefully before using this in production. What does "use strict" do in JavaScript, and what is the reasoning behind it? Otherwise it is assumed to be a fresh load. skg2pl-v8kqb. This method will reload the current document, which will refresh the page. The reload() method is the main method responsible for page reloading. You need to learn how things work: when you refresh a page, your request a new copy of it from the server, and that discards everything that has been done to the page so far - and that includes timers. If you read this far, tweet to the author to show them you care. cookies and implemented the search highlighting script so that I would prefer keypress F5 from the user. Access token Auth code Static More. The nature of simulating nature: A Q&A with IBM Quantum researcher Dr. Jamie We've added a "Necessary cookies only" option to the cookie consent popup. A client is wants to trigger an event on my js injection platform when someone has reloaded the page more than twice.